Abstract
PURPOSE:To modulate the quantity of pass light by spacing the part between both end faces of two optical fibers by a constant distance to constitute a light modulating space, and bending this space elastically or bending one of the optical fibers. CONSTITUTION:An input optical fiber 11 and an output optical fiber 12 are inserted spacially by a constant distance in a capillary tube 14, to form a modulating space (between end faces 15, 16 of both fibers) where no optical fibers exist, and this space is elastically bent, whereby the quantity of pass light is modulated. Good results are obtained if the inside wall of the tube 14 is beforehand roughened or blackened with paint. It is equally well to crush the capillary tube in place of bending the same. In lieu of forming the above-mentioned modulating space, it is also possible to modulate the quantity of pass light by removing the clads by a constant distance from the optical fibers in their axial direction, sticking a total reflection preventing material in place of these, and elastically bending these parts.
